Chicken and Dumplings

Instructions:

  1. Prepare the Chicken: In a large pot or Dutch oven, simmer chicken pieces with chopped onion, carrots, celery, garlic, and fresh herbs in chicken broth or stock until the chicken is cooked through and the vegetables are tender.
  2. Make the Dumplings: While the chicken simmers, prepare the dumpling dough by mixing flour, baking powder, salt, and milk until just combined. Drop spoonfuls of the dough into the simmering broth, cover, and cook until the dumplings are fluffy and cooked through.
  3. Shred the Chicken: Remove the cooked chicken pieces from the pot, shred the meat, and discard the bones and skin. Return the shredded chicken to the pot.
  4. Season to Taste: Season the Chicken and Dumplings with salt and pepper to taste, adjusting the seasoning as needed.
  5. Serve and Enjoy: Ladle the Chicken and Dumplings into bowls and garnish with fresh herbs. Serve hot and savor the comforting flavors with each spoonful.

Storage Methods: Store any leftover Chicken and Dumplings in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ave until warmed through before serving.

Variations: Customize your Chicken and Dumplings with these creative variations:

  1. Herbaceous Twist: Experiment with different herbs and spices in the broth, such as sage, parsley, or a pinch of nutmeg, to add depth and complexity to the dish.
  2. Vegetarian Option: Replace the chicken with hearty vegetables like mushrooms, peas, or potatoes for a vegetarian-friendly version of the dish.
  3. Southern Style: Add a touch of Southern flair by serving the Chicken and Dumplings with a side of collard greens or cornbread for a comforting Southern-style meal.
